Module Analysis Using Single-Patient Differential Expression Signatures Improves the Power of Association Studies for Alzheimer's Disease
Abstract
The causal mechanism of Alzheimer's disease is extremely complex. Achieving great statistical power in association studies usually requires a large number of samples. In this work, we illustrated a different strategy to identify AD risk genes by clustering AD patients into modules based on their single-patient differential expression signatures. The evaluation suggested that our method could enrich AD patients with similar clinical...
